Derived from Strategic Transactions, Informa’s premium source for tracking life sciences deal activity, the Dealmaking column is a survey of recent health care transactions listed by relevant industry segment – In Vitro Diagnostics, Medical Devices, Pharmaceuticals, and Research/Analytical – and then categorized by type – Acquisition, Alliance, or Financing. This month’s column covers deals announced December 2014-January 2015.
Providing it with an entry into the US market, UK-based DNA Electronics Ltd. (DNAe) paid $24mm in cash for nanoMR Inc., a private developer of systems that rapidly isolate cells for further analysis. (Jan.)
